Kai Protocol is a dynamic project within the Web3 ecosystem, intending to deliver a robust infrastructure solution that enhances decentralized, secure, and scalable blockchain applications. Primarily targeting real-world scenarios, the protocol's mission is to advance seamless interoperability and cross-chain functionality by leveraging state-of-the-art consensus mechanisms and compatible smart contracts. The emphasis on decentralization is prominent, allowing for permissionless network participation and minimizing vulnerabilities associated with centralized systems. Founded in 2021 in Finland, albeit unfunded, Kai Protocol is envisioned as a pivotal algorithmic stablecoin protocol, carving its niche within the decentralized finance sphere by offering unparalleled interoperability across blockchain platforms. The protocol is described as an infrastructure layer designed to unify fragmented blockchain ecosystems, ensuring compatibility and ease of integration across various environments, particularly through its EVM-compatible smart contracts that facilitate developer outreach.
The technical architecture of Kai Protocol manifests as a comprehensive backbone supporting decentralized finance functionalities like liquidity provision and yield farming. It integrates cross-chain features through dual-node architectures, which facilitate transaction verification without compromising the core principles of security and decentralization. Furthermore, the protocol introduces a unique model of community governance where token holders wield influence over protocol adjustments and upgrades, utilizing a native utility token primarily for governance, staking, transaction fees, and incentives. However, the absence of explicit information on the total token supply or its distribution presents a potential area for improvement in transparency. Kai Protocol's complete realization as a unifying entity within the blockchain ecosystem depends on its capability to offer high throughput and low latency, pivotal for the adoption of decentralized applications on a broad scale. This strategic positioning as an infrastructure provider is crucial amidst the rapidly evolving landscape of the Web3 domain, with a future stance hinged on its ability to foster a coherent and interoperable digital ecosystem.
